Qnapper wrote:WiFi will aways be a problem If 2.4ghz then things like a microwave cooker will upset it and other electrical items running on the band as well as your neightbours on the same channel/frequency. The 5Ghz band is much better, but some older firesticks had problems with it. Lastly internet speed for IPTV can be as low as 5/10Mps as long as nothing else is using the wifi at the same time this causes freezing. An old router cannot cope with to many things using wifi at the same time so the newer the better. I use a little box bought for the firestick that allow me to connect via ethernet cable and I have no problems at all. Hard wired is always better.
Hope that helps you.
